NCT ID: NCT03370744 Completed - Clinical trials for Subjective Cognitive Decline

Prediction of Cognitive Decline by Neuroimaging Techniques and the Application in Diagnosis and Treatment of Preclinical AD

Start date: March 15, 2017
Phase:
Study type: Observational

This study is affiliated to Sino Longitudinal Study on Cognitive Decline, SILCODE. To establish models of normal and pathological cognitive aging.To collect the longitudinal data of SCD population, to study the dynamic changes of brain networks so as to explore the progressive mechanisms of AD on brain networks and to construct a high-precision multi-modal model for early diagnosis.

NCT ID: NCT02963415 Completed - Clinical trials for Preclinical Alzheimer's Disease

Concurrent Aerobic Exercise and Virtual Reality Cognitive Training

VRCT
Start date: March 1, 2019
Phase: N/A
Study type: Interventional

The study will implement and test a unique Virtual Reality Cognitive Training (VRCT) combined with concurrent cycling on a recumbent stationary cycle, also known as exergame that seamlessly integrates specific cognitive tasks into a virtual environment and is synchronized with cycling to promote cognition.

NCT ID: NCT02045056 Completed - Clinical trials for Preclinical Alzheimer's Disease

Modulation of Micro-RNA Pathways by Gemfibrozil in Predementia Alzheimer Disease

Start date: May 2014
Phase: Early Phase 1
Study type: Interventional

The purpose of this study is to assess the safety and efficacy of gemfibrozil in modulating microRNA-107 levels for the prevention of Alzheimer's disease in subjects with intact cognition and mild cognitive impairment
